Face mites, that live in your pores and hair follicles, are mating on your face at night - makes your skin crawl just thinking about it.

 

They're tick-like arachnids that eat your grease and probably migrated onto your face during contact with your mother when you were a baby.

 

It's thought that everyone has them and that they're a natural part of your skins ecosystem but, it sounds like the making of a horror story to us.
